A Journey Through Arabian Fragrances

Arabian perfumes have a rich history, dating back many years. They are renowned for their complexity, often combining sweet notes with exotic ingredients. The art of perfume making in the Arab world is a traditional craft, passed down through generations for centuries.

Perfume makers, known as nose, use ancient techniques to blend exquisite fragrances. They carefully select ingredients from all over the world, including rose, oud, musk. The resulting perfumes are not just scents, but works of beauty, reflecting the heritage of the Arab world.
